  "details" : [ "In the Linux kernel, the following vulnerability has been resolved:\nkeys: Fix UAF in key_put()\nOnce a key's reference count has been reduced to 0, the garbage collector\nthread may destroy it at any time and so key_put() is not allowed to touch\nthe key after that point.  The most key_put() is normally allowed to do is\nto touch key_gc_work as that's a static global variable.\nHowever, in an effort to speed up the reclamation of quota, this is now\ndone in key_put() once the key's usage is reduced to 0 - but now the code\nis looking at the key after the deadline, which is forbidden.\nFix this by using a flag to indicate that a key can be gc'd now rather than\nlooking at the key's refcount in the garbage collector." ],
